One a rosh yeshivah, the other a savvy criminal lawyer. With Rav Aaron Brafman’s shloshim approaching, his brother Ben shares the secret of their unbreakable bond

FIND YOUR SPARK One imagines that a lawyer spends most of his energy poring over dry legal tomes and that a rosh yeshivah will be immersed in Talmud 24/7. Yet the truth is that while intellectual activity is part of both job descriptions an equally large part has to do with helping people through the roughest times of their lives
“I still can’t believe we’re having this conversation”
Ben Brafman says seated at the conference table of his gleaming East Side office with 26th-floor views of the river. It’s just a few weeks since the petirah of his brother Rav Aaron Brafman the beloved longtime menahel of Derech Ayson/Yeshiva of Far Rockaway and to him it feels as if one half of a pair of Siamese twins has been severed.
On the surface of course the “twins” were by no means identical. As many people heard Ben say at the levayah when their father was in a coma during his last months Rav Aaron would show up for bedside shifts in his black suit Gemara in hand; Ben would appear to relieve him wearing a sweat suit and toting legal papers. When a nurse expressed surprise that they were actually brothers Ben quipped “He’s adopted.”
